The City of Fayetteville is committed to expanding affordable housing opportunities through strategic partnerships and community investment. By working alongside private for-profit and nonprofit developers, the City supports housing initiatives that align with City Council’s vision for economic growth, neighborhood revitalization, and increased housing accessibility for residents of varying income levels.
While local governments are prohibited from investing directly in private developments for private benefit, the City may support affordable housing efforts through a variety of tools, incentives, and partnerships that promote long-term community stability and growth. These efforts may include affordable single-family housing development, rental housing initiatives, Low-Income Housing Tax Credit (LIHTC) developments, and other projects that increase the availability of safe, quality, and attainable housing throughout Fayetteville.
